logo
ExplainThis
  • 软件前后端
  • 科技业职涯
  • ChatGPT 与 AI
  • 目录

    • 浏览器与网路面试详解-导览
  • 浏览器与网路

    • 请说明浏览器中的事件委派、捕获、冒泡
    • 请说明 DOMContentLoaded, load, beforeunload, unload 的触发时机
    • 请描述 cookie, sessionStorage 和 localStorage 的差异
    • 你知道 localStorage 但你知道 IndexedDB 吗?
    • 从浏览器网址列输入网址、按下 Enter 后会发生什么事?
  • HTTP、HTTPS、CORS

    • HTTP/1、HTTP/1.1 和 HTTP/2 的区别
    • CORS 是什么? 为什么要有 CORS?
    • 请解释 HTTP caching 机制
    • 前端与后端开发都要懂得 HTTP 状态码
  • 资讯安全

    • 什么是 DDoS 攻击?如何防御?
    • 什么是 XSS 攻击?如何防范?
    • 什么是 CSRF 攻击?如何防范?
    • 什么是 SQL Injection?该如何避免?
    • 加密、编码、杂凑的区别为何?
  1. Home
  2. 软体前后端
  3. 前后端面试详解
  4. 浏览器与网路

浏览器与网路面试详解-导览

2024年1月27日

💎 加入 E+ 成長計畫 如果你喜歡我們的內容,歡迎加入 E+,獲得更多深入的軟體前後端內容

本系列汇整了常见的浏览器 (browser) 与网络 (networking) 相关面试题目与详解,包含 HTTP、HTTPS、CORS、浏览器事件与储存、资讯安全

浏览器与网路

  • 请说明浏览器中的事件委派、捕获、冒泡
  • 请说明 DOMContentLoaded, load, beforeunload, unload 的触发时机
  • 请描述 cookie, sessionStorage 和 localStorage 的差异
  • 你知道 localStorage 但你知道 IndexedDB 吗?
  • 从浏览器网址列输入网址、按下 Enter 后会发生什么事?

HTTP、HTTPS、CORS

  • HTTP/1、HTTP/1.1 和 HTTP/2 的区别
  • CORS 是什么? 为什么要有 CORS?
  • 请解释 HTTP caching 机制
  • 前端与后端开发都要懂得 HTTP 状态码

资讯安全

  • 什么是 DDoS 攻击?如何防御?
  • 什么是 XSS 攻击?如何防范?
  • 什么是 CSRF 攻击?如何防范?
  • 什么是 SQL Injection?该如何避免?
  • 加密、编码、杂凑的区别为何?
🧵 如果你想收到最即時的內容更新,可以在 Facebook、Instagram 上追蹤我們
下篇
请说明浏览器中的事件委派、捕获、冒泡 →
E+ 成长计画
如果你喜欢我们的内容,欢迎加入 E+ 成长计画,獲得更多软体前后端深度內容
了解更多